The Space Force this week awarded Lockheed Martin a $258 million contract to develop a competing satellite payload prototype for the Evolved Strategic Satellite Communications program. The contract follows awards to Boeing and Northrop Grumman, each for $298 million. The three companies are each designing competing payload prototypes to support rapid development of an ESS satellite.
